Authorities say a fire that burned nearly a dozen vehicles at a large South Carolina church was an accident.
Multiple media outlets reported the fire started around 11:30 a.m. Sunday at NewSpring Church in Anderson County.
No one was hurt.
Officials say the fire started under the hood of a pickup and spread to nearby vehicles. Five vehicles were destroyed and six others were damaged.
Senior Pastor Perry Noble says the fire did not disrupt the church service and he didn’t know about it until after the service concluded. Firefighters said there was no danger to 2,400 people in the church.
